1. **Access the Main Menu:**
- Turn on the Clarion MAX570 unit.
- Look for a button or icon on the screen that represents the main menu. It might be labeled as "MENU" or depicted as a gear/cogwheel icon.
2. **Navigate to Settings:**
- In the main menu, navigate to the settings or setup section. This may be indicated by a "Settings" icon or a similar term.
3. **Select Language:**
- Once in the settings menu, look for an option related to language. It might be labeled as "Language," "??" (Japanese for language), or a similar term.
4. **Choose English:**
- Within the language settings, select English. If there's a list of languages, scroll through until you find "English."
5. **Confirm and Restart:**
- After selecting English, confirm your choice, and the system may prompt you to restart or confirm the change. Follow any on-screen instructions.
Remember that the exact steps and menu options can vary based on the specific model and version of the Clarion MAX570.
